Brighten things up with Annuals
A great, and easy, way to to freshen up your landscape is to add color with annual flowers.  A neat trick to add that splash of style, use hanging baskets.  Not the way you always have, but remove the planting from the basket and plant it in your landscape.  When planting annuals in the soil of your garden, it's best to gently loosen the roots up a bit to stimulate stronger root growth. And always water right after planting to ensure the soil will settle snugly around those roots.   

 

It's Time To ...  

Kick it into high gear!

Summer's almost here, and it's time to tend to your garden and landscape. There's lots to do.  
  • Now's the time to divide overgrown perennials and sharpen their profiles. At the same time you can replant the extra pieces in areas you want to dress up. 
  • Prune spring flowering shrubs now too, but only AFTER the flowers fade.
  • Mulch all landscape beds and trees. It will boost beauty and give you a head start keeping weeds down.
  • You can plant tender plants outdoors after the danger of a last frost is past.
  • If you mow your own lawn, make sure your mower blade is sharp.

Home Improvement - Prepare for the warm weather!

HomeImproveHVAC Maintenance tips

After the long winter we just experienced, the good news is that the beautiful days of summer are right around the corner.  With the arrival of summer we will soon find ourselves using our air conditioning.  In order to prepare, here are a couple of steps you can take to hopefully enjoy the summer in comfort: 

  • Probably the single most important step that a homeowner can do to maintain the performance of their system is to clean or replace the air filter EVERY month.
  • Before each cooling season, it is recommended that central air conditioners get a professional tune-up. This is the biggest step to preventing major malfunctions in an AC unit.
  • Every month, especially during the summer months, remove any leaves or debris from outdoor condenser units.
  • Keep vegetation at least 2 feet away from outdoor units on each side and above. Aim grass clippings away from the unit when mowing the lawn.  

One other budget friendly tip is to raise the temperature settings. Each degree of temperature could represent up to 9 percent savings in cooling costs.
